Transaction 684d0c1e3ac144c46577cee61dce91f9733f4c68d0b51a579951911feb850f64
1 Input
1 Output
-
684d0c1e3ac144c46577cee61dce91f9733f4c68d0b51a579951911feb850f64:0
- value
- 2350831
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 dfedadb8d592a80d04e31f954c90d88cd8569b44 OP_EQUAL
- address
- 3N73LX9rU6M1qmb6wtMdwien2CAHQXHoWb